this buyer of yours should let you do the shipping is my first concern... as for bidpay(they send you a MO thru the mail) i think you cant scam that ez cuz you have to cash in that order and wait for it to clear. the good thing about bid pay is you dont have to face paypals recieving funds fee, but the buyer usually pays more. bid pay and paypal like charge ppl in the opposite manner - bid pay basically charges you $$ to send $$ while Paypal applies fees for recieving $$

(beware of fake money orders, i have heard that there is a delay in MO processing and the bank will allow you to cash MO's while you send the product and then the bank says this was fake you owe me the amount of the MO - also another money scam)
 
For postal money orders, are you able to cash it immediately at the USPS post office? I know for us here in Canada, all Canada Post postal money orders can be cashed on the spot at a post office. And since they'll scan the postal money order into the system first, they'll know whether it's a fake one or not.

It's probably safer than accepting BidPay and having to wait weeks for it to clear. And with the confusing bank policies, don't be surprised if the bank comes back a few months later and takes your money away, saying that the money order is fraudulent (although you've been told it cleared).

Something to keep in mind.

Bidpay can only be used for actual auctions; I tried to send someone an MO through Bidpay for a non-auction transaction and BP rejected it as there was no valid auction number.

So (unless they've changed things recently) any Bidpay 'confirmation' email you get for a non-auction transaction is most likely fake...check the headers.
